Abstract

This research focuses on the formulation of a natural toothpaste based on Aloe vera gel, developed in the form of solid and soluble pearls for oral and gingival care. The aim is to create an eco-friendly and biological alternative to conventional toothpastes containing synthetic additives that may irritate the oral mucosa. Aloe vera gel, rich in polysaccharides, vitamins, minerals, and enzymes, exhibits antibacterial, anti-inflammatory, moisturizing, and healing properties, making it effective in preventing and treating gingival diseases, especially gingivitis. The toothpaste pearls were prepared using pure Aloe vera gel, calcium carbonate, sodium bicarbonate, hydrated silica, arabic gum, xylitol, and essential oils of peppermint and rosemary. After low-temperature drying (40–50°C), the final product showed a neutral pH (6.5–7.2), smooth texture, and rapid dissolution in saliva. Microbiological comparison with Signal® toothpaste revealed a clear inhibition zone of 34.4 mm against Staphylococcus aureus, indicating strong antibacterial activity. Therefore, this Aloe vera–based natural toothpaste represents an effective, stable, and eco-sustainable solution suitable for daily use to preserve gingival health and promote good oral hygiene.
